1 kipf/in^2 = 6894.75729 kN/m^2. To convert kip-force/square inch to kilonewton/square meter, multiply the value by 6894.75729; to go the other way, divide by it (1 kN/m^2 = 0.000145037737797 kipf/in^2). Kip-Force/square Inch
Kip-force per square inch (kipf/in^2) is a unit of pressure representing the force of one kip applied over an area of one square inch.
History/Origin
The kip-force is a unit of force used primarily in the United States, especially in engineering contexts, where it is equal to 1,000 pounds-force. The unit kip-force per square inch has been used in structural engineering to measure stress and pressure in materials and structures.
Current Use
Today, kipf/in^2 is primarily used in the United States within structural engineering and material testing to specify stress levels, though the SI unit Pascal is more common internationally.
Kilonewton/square Meter
A kilonewton per square meter (kN/m^2) is a unit of pressure equivalent to one kilonewton of force applied over an area of one square meter.
History/Origin
The kilonewton per square meter is derived from the SI units of force (newton) and area (square meter). It has been used in engineering and scientific contexts to measure pressure, especially in fields like civil and mechanical engineering, since the adoption of the SI system.
Current Use
Today, kN/m^2 is commonly used in engineering to specify stress, pressure, and load measurements, often interchangeably with the Pascal (Pa), where 1 kN/m^2 equals 1,000 Pa.
